How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Watson Island?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Watson Island Studio Apartments | $2,642 | $1,250 | $6,415 |
Watson Island 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,258 | $800 | $8,070 |
Watson Island 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,357 | $1,333 | $10,000+ |
Watson Island 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,630 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
Watson Island 4 Bedroom Apartments | $17,329 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
